注冊(cè) |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當(dāng)前位置: 首頁(yè)出版圖書科學(xué)技術(shù)計(jì)算機(jī)/網(wǎng)絡(luò)軟件與程序設(shè)計(jì)JAVA及其相關(guān)Java數(shù)據(jù)庫(kù)高級(jí)編程寶典

Java數(shù)據(jù)庫(kù)高級(jí)編程寶典

Java數(shù)據(jù)庫(kù)高級(jí)編程寶典

定 價(jià):¥69.00

作 者: 陳天河 等編著
出版社: 電子工業(yè)出版社
叢編項(xiàng): 寶典叢書
標(biāo) 簽: Java

ISBN: 9787121017605 出版時(shí)間: 2005-10-01 包裝: 膠版紙
開本: 小16開 頁(yè)數(shù): 650 字?jǐn)?shù):  

內(nèi)容簡(jiǎn)介

  有人說,Java已經(jīng)成為現(xiàn)在最具有競(jìng)爭(zhēng)力的軟件開發(fā)語(yǔ)言,這其實(shí)并不為過。它的“一次編碼,到處運(yùn)行”的特點(diǎn)是其他任何編程語(yǔ)言所無(wú)可比擬的,同時(shí)它所制定的JDBC標(biāo)準(zhǔn)也是使用Java語(yǔ)言開發(fā)不同數(shù)據(jù)庫(kù)應(yīng)用程序的完美解決方案。本書主要講解了使用Java語(yǔ)言開發(fā)數(shù)據(jù)庫(kù)應(yīng)用的一系列實(shí)例,在具體實(shí)例的講解之前還對(duì)數(shù)據(jù)庫(kù)和要使用到的軟件開發(fā)技術(shù)的基礎(chǔ)知識(shí)進(jìn)行了較詳細(xì)的介紹,這樣就使讀者對(duì)數(shù)據(jù)庫(kù)和軟件開發(fā)有一個(gè)完整的了解,實(shí)踐理論兩手抓。更重要的是,讀者在學(xué)習(xí)掌握使用Java語(yǔ)言進(jìn)行軟件開發(fā)的基本技能和技巧的同時(shí)能夠從思想上理解使用Java語(yǔ)言進(jìn)行軟件開發(fā)的方法和特點(diǎn),并逐步向高水平的軟件開發(fā)人員發(fā)展。本書是一本集綜合性、實(shí)用性為一體的全面講解使用Java語(yǔ)言進(jìn)行高級(jí)數(shù)據(jù)庫(kù)開發(fā)的書籍。本書從數(shù)據(jù)庫(kù)的基礎(chǔ)知識(shí)、軟件開發(fā)環(huán)境的構(gòu)建以及JSP,Veloclty,OJB,Struts等常用技術(shù)的基礎(chǔ)知識(shí)入手,通過多個(gè)完整的實(shí)例講解了使用Java語(yǔ)言進(jìn)行軟件開發(fā)的流程和方法。書中選取的實(shí)例,既注重實(shí)例的多樣性,也注重開發(fā)結(jié)構(gòu)的多樣性。例如,通過制作網(wǎng)絡(luò)相冊(cè)和留言板實(shí)例展現(xiàn)了JSP+SetV1et+JavaBean開發(fā)架構(gòu)的獨(dú)特優(yōu)勢(shì),并通過使用前沿的Struts+OJB+VM架構(gòu)高效地進(jìn)行了購(gòu)物網(wǎng)站系統(tǒng)的開發(fā)。這樣可以使讀者從不同角度和不同方面深刻理解使用Java語(yǔ)言進(jìn)行軟件開發(fā)的特點(diǎn)。本書適合具有一定,Java基礎(chǔ)并想更多了解Java語(yǔ)言與數(shù)據(jù)庫(kù)結(jié)合方面的知識(shí)的編程人員學(xué)習(xí)使用,同時(shí)對(duì)于Java語(yǔ)言的初學(xué)者來說,也是一本深入了解Java語(yǔ)言強(qiáng)大優(yōu)勢(shì)的優(yōu)秀圖書。

作者簡(jiǎn)介

暫缺《Java數(shù)據(jù)庫(kù)高級(jí)編程寶典》作者簡(jiǎn)介

圖書目錄

第1部分    數(shù)據(jù)庫(kù)基礎(chǔ) 1第1章    關(guān)系型數(shù)據(jù)庫(kù)及其設(shè)計(jì)方法 21.1    理解關(guān)系型數(shù)據(jù)庫(kù) 21.1.1    關(guān)系模型的建立 21.1.2    Codd準(zhǔn)則 31.1.3    SQL語(yǔ)言的產(chǎn)生和發(fā)展 41.2    關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ng)的基本術(shù)語(yǔ) 51.2.1    表、行和列 51.2.2    空值 61.2.3    完整性約束 61.2.4    視圖 91.2.5    索引 91.3    表之間的關(guān)聯(lián)關(guān)系 101.3.1    一對(duì)一關(guān)聯(lián) 111.3.2    一對(duì)多關(guān)聯(lián) 111.3.3    多對(duì)多關(guān)聯(lián) 111.4    關(guān)系型數(shù)據(jù)庫(kù)的范式化 111.4.1    第一范式(1NF) 121.4.2    第二范式(2NF) 131.4.3    第三范式(3NF)  141.4.4    第四范式(4NF) 161.4.5    第五范式(5NF) 171.4.6    修正的第三范式(BCNF) 181.4.7    范式化在實(shí)踐中的應(yīng)用 191.5    關(guān)系型數(shù)據(jù)庫(kù)的設(shè)計(jì)經(jīng)驗(yàn) 201.6    小結(jié) 23第 2 章    SQL語(yǔ)言基礎(chǔ) 242.1    SQL語(yǔ)言簡(jiǎn)介 242.2    SQL數(shù)據(jù)類型 252.3    數(shù)據(jù)定義語(yǔ)言(DDL) 262.3.1    創(chuàng)建、刪除數(shù)據(jù)庫(kù) 262.3.2    創(chuàng)建、更改和刪除表 282.3.3    創(chuàng)建、更改和刪除索引 382.3.4    創(chuàng)建、更改和刪除視圖 402.3.5    創(chuàng)建、刪除模式 432.4    數(shù)據(jù)操作語(yǔ)言(DML) 442.4.1    INSERT語(yǔ)句 442.4.2    UPDATE語(yǔ)句 472.4.3    DELETE語(yǔ)句 482.5    數(shù)據(jù)查詢語(yǔ)言(DQL) 492.5.1    SELECT子句 492.5.2    WHERE子句 512.5.3    SQL運(yùn)算符 512.5.4    ORDER BY子句 572.5.5    GROUP BY子句 582.5.6    HAVING子句 582.5.7    子查詢 592.6    數(shù)據(jù)控制語(yǔ)言(DCL) 632.6.1    管理用戶 632.6.2    管理用戶權(quán)限 632.6.3    GRANT語(yǔ)句 642.6.4    REVOKE語(yǔ)句 642.7    數(shù)據(jù)庫(kù)中的會(huì)話、事務(wù)和鎖定 652.7.1    會(huì)話 652.7.2    事務(wù) 662.7.3    鎖定 682.8    創(chuàng)建和使用函數(shù) 682.8.1    創(chuàng)建函數(shù) 692.8.2    使用函數(shù) 702.8.3    刪除函數(shù) 702.9    創(chuàng)建和使用存儲(chǔ)過程 712.9.1    創(chuàng)建存儲(chǔ)過程 712.9.2    調(diào)用存儲(chǔ)過程 722.9.3    刪除存儲(chǔ)過程 732.10  常用函數(shù) 732.10.1    聚合函數(shù) 732.10.2    數(shù)字函數(shù) 752.10.3    字符串函數(shù) 772.10.4    轉(zhuǎn)換函數(shù) 812.11  小結(jié) 82第2部分    軟件開發(fā)基礎(chǔ) 83第3章    開發(fā)環(huán)境的構(gòu)建 843.1    JDK的安裝 843.1.1    獲得JDK 843.1.2    在Windows上安裝JDK 843.1.3    在Linux上安裝JDK 873.1.4    測(cè)試JDK的安裝是否成功 893.2    Apache和Tomcat的安裝 903.2.1    Apache的安裝 903.2.2    Tomcat的安裝 933.2.3    設(shè)置環(huán)境變量 953.2.4    啟動(dòng)Tomcat 953.2.5    將Tomcat綁定到Apache中 953.3    Ant的安裝和使用 983.3.1    Ant簡(jiǎn)介及如何獲得Ant 983.3.2    Ant的安裝 983.3.3    Ant的使用 993.3.4    Ant構(gòu)建文件的編寫方法 993.3.5    編寫項(xiàng)目的構(gòu)建文檔 1013.4    數(shù)據(jù)庫(kù)的安裝 1043.4.1    SQL Server 2000數(shù)據(jù)庫(kù)的安裝 1043.4.2    Oracle9i數(shù)據(jù)庫(kù)的安裝 1133.5    小結(jié) 124第 4 章    JDBC基礎(chǔ) 1254.1    JDBC簡(jiǎn)介 1254.2    JDBC的結(jié)構(gòu)模型 1254.3    JDBC的兼容性 1264.3.1    JDBC 1.0 API 1264.3.2    JDBC 2.0 API 1274.3.3    JDBC 3.0 API 1274.4    JDBC的工作過程 1284.4.1    DriverManager 1284.4.2    JDBC DataSource 1314.4.3    Connection對(duì)象 1314.4.4    執(zhí)行SQL語(yǔ)句 1334.4.5    ResultSet返回執(zhí)行結(jié)果 1344.5    JDBC操作數(shù)據(jù)庫(kù)的基本流程和簡(jiǎn)單實(shí)例 1344.5.1    JDBC操作數(shù)據(jù)庫(kù)的基本流程 1344.5.2    讀取數(shù)據(jù)庫(kù)表中內(nèi)容的實(shí)例 1344.6    使用JDBC連接各種數(shù)據(jù)庫(kù)的方法 1374.6.1    連接Oracle 8/8i/9i數(shù)據(jù)庫(kù)(thin模式) 1384.6.2    連接DB2數(shù)據(jù)庫(kù) 1384.6.3    連接Sql Server 7.0/2000數(shù)據(jù)庫(kù) 1394.6.4    連接Sybase數(shù)據(jù)庫(kù)  1394.6.5    連接Informix數(shù)據(jù)庫(kù)  1394.6.6    連接MySQL數(shù)據(jù)庫(kù)  1404.6.7    連接PostgreSQL數(shù)據(jù)庫(kù) 1404.6.8    連接Access數(shù)據(jù)庫(kù) 1404.7    小結(jié) 141第 5 章    軟件開發(fā)模型及方法 1425.1    兩層模型和三層模型 1425.1.1    兩層模型 1425.1.2    三層模型 1435.2    Web應(yīng)用的開發(fā)方法 1445.2.1    結(jié)構(gòu)化開發(fā)方法 1445.2.2    面向?qū)ο蟮拈_發(fā)方法 1485.2.3    基于組件的開發(fā)方法 1525.2.4    框架式的開發(fā)方法 1605.3    小結(jié) 162第3部分    使用JSP開發(fā)系統(tǒng) 163第 6 章    JSP基礎(chǔ)知識(shí) 1646.1    JSP頁(yè)面的基本元素 1646.1.1    模板元素 1646.1.2    注釋 1646.1.3    聲明 1666.1.4    表達(dá)式 1676.1.5    JSP Scriptlet 1686.1.6    指令元素 1696.1.7    標(biāo)簽元素 1766.2    JSP頁(yè)面的隱式聲明的對(duì)象 1936.2.1    會(huì)話管理 1946.2.2    流控制 1946.2.3    日志記錄和異常 1976.2.4    輸入和輸出控制 1976.3    JSP的初始化參數(shù) 1986.4    小結(jié) 200第 7 章    使用JSP制作Web數(shù)據(jù)庫(kù)維護(hù)系統(tǒng) 2017.1    功能描述 2017.2    系統(tǒng)分析 2027.3    數(shù)據(jù)庫(kù)設(shè)計(jì) 2037.4    系統(tǒng)實(shí)現(xiàn) 2037.5    功能性測(cè)試 2097.5.1    頁(yè)面輸入合法性驗(yàn)證 2097.5.2    查詢語(yǔ)句的結(jié)果驗(yàn)證 2107.5.3    更新語(yǔ)句的結(jié)果驗(yàn)證 2107.6    擴(kuò)展與提高 2127.7    小結(jié) 212第 8 章    使用JSP和JavaBean制作商品管理系統(tǒng) 2138.1    JavaBean的基礎(chǔ)知識(shí) 2138.2    功能描述 2148.3    系統(tǒng)分析 2158.4    數(shù)據(jù)庫(kù)設(shè)計(jì) 2168.4.1    商品管理系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ì) 2168.4.2    輔助的主鍵管理功能設(shè)計(jì) 2178.4.3    數(shù)據(jù)庫(kù)初始化腳本 2188.5    系統(tǒng)實(shí)現(xiàn) 2198.5.1    Tomcat亂碼的解決 2198.5.2    產(chǎn)生主鍵方法的編寫 2248.5.3    商品分類管理 2268.5.4    商品管理 2558.6    小結(jié) 277第4部分    使用JSP+Servlet+JavaBean架構(gòu)制作留言板系統(tǒng) 279第 9 章    留言板系統(tǒng)的準(zhǔn)備工作 2809.1    功能描述 2809.2    系統(tǒng)分析 2839.3    數(shù)據(jù)庫(kù)設(shè)計(jì) 2879.4    基礎(chǔ)功能的實(shí)現(xiàn) 2899.4.1    權(quán)限系統(tǒng)的實(shí)現(xiàn) 2899.4.2    多語(yǔ)言提示信息的支持 2949.4.3    數(shù)據(jù)源的配置和數(shù)據(jù)庫(kù)操作類的編寫 2969.5    小結(jié) 302第 10 章    實(shí)現(xiàn)留言板系統(tǒng)的用戶注冊(cè)、登錄和退出功能 30310.1    用戶注冊(cè)功能 30310.1.1    前臺(tái)注冊(cè)頁(yè)面的編寫 30310.1.2    注冊(cè)頁(yè)面后臺(tái)程序的編寫 30610.2    留言列表顯示功能 31110.2.1    留言信息Bean的編寫 31110.2.2    取得留言Servlet的開發(fā) 31310.2.3    留言的分頁(yè)處理 31510.2.4    留言顯示頁(yè)面 32310.2.5    功能測(cè)試 32910.3    用戶登錄功能 33110.3.1    用戶登錄前臺(tái)頁(yè)面的制作 33110.3.2    用戶登錄功能后臺(tái)程序的編寫 33310.3.3    登錄功能測(cè)試 33610.4    用戶退出功能 33710.4.1    退出功能的后臺(tái)程序 33710.4.2    退出功能測(cè)試 33910.5    小結(jié) 340第 11 章    實(shí)現(xiàn)留言板系統(tǒng)的留言發(fā)布、修改、刪除及回復(fù)功能 34111.1    留言的發(fā)布和修改功能 34111.1.1    留言發(fā)布和修改功能的后臺(tái)程序 34111.1.2    權(quán)限判斷 34511.1.3    留言發(fā)布功能測(cè)試 34611.1.4    留言修改功能的后臺(tái)程序 34811.1.5    留言修改功能測(cè)試 35111.2    留言刪除功能 35211.2.1    留言刪除功能的后臺(tái)程序 35311.2.2    留言刪除功能測(cè)試 35511.3    留言的回復(fù)功能 35511.3.1    留言回復(fù)功能的后臺(tái)程序 35711.3.2    留言回復(fù)功能的測(cè)試 36011.4    小結(jié) 361第5部分    使用VM+Servlet+JavaBean架構(gòu)制作網(wǎng)絡(luò)相冊(cè)系統(tǒng) 363第 12 章    實(shí)現(xiàn)網(wǎng)絡(luò)相冊(cè)系統(tǒng)的基礎(chǔ)功能 36412.1    Velocity基礎(chǔ)知識(shí) 36412.1.1    VTL簡(jiǎn)介 36412.1.2    Velocity的軟件獲得 37612.1.3    在web.xml中配置Velocity 37612.2    功能描述 37712.3    系統(tǒng)分析 37712.3.1    照片分類功能的分析 37712.3.2    照片維護(hù)和顯示功能的分析 37912.4    數(shù)據(jù)庫(kù)設(shè)計(jì) 38312.5   

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) www.afriseller.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號(hào) 鄂公網(wǎng)安備 42010302001612號(hào)